    UH Health Family Care Center Hits Major Milestone: Community Clinic Achieves FQHC Look-Alike Designation

    The UH Health Family Care Center, an on-campus health clinic that provides affordable, comprehensive and integrated primary care and mental health services to the University of Houston and its surrounding communities, including Third Ward, East End, South Houston and neighboring areas, achieved a major milestone this week when it received its Federally Qualified Health Center, or FQHC, Look-Alike designation from the Health Resources and Services Administration.

  • Beyond the Books: The Importance of Community in Medical School

    Amid the demanding schedules and academic pressures of medical school, students at the University of Houston Tilman J. Fertitta Family College of Medicine are finding ways to relax, connect and support each other outside the classroom. Whether gathering for group dinners, engaging in sports or simply sharing the stresses of exams, these students are building a community that helps them navigate the rigors of their education.
